BU 331 - Human Resource Management (3)A study of issues related to attracting, motivating, and retaining employees. This course discusses the activities of planning staffing, appraising, compensating, training and developing, improving, and establishing work relationships with employees.
Prerequisite(s): BU 211/BUA 211 Grading Method: Letter Grade Term Typically Offered: Fall
